VERIFY → portorocha.com/robinhoodRobin Hood's arrows flew "with a grey goose wing" — the ballads say it plainly.
Why it matters: six centuries before the app, before the chain, before the CDP — the legend itself credits the goose. English arrows were fletched with goose feathers. This is the oldest proof on this board.
VERIFY → wikisource · Child Ballads 118The war arrow was called the "grey goose wing" — the grey lag goose "invariably provided the fletchings."
Why it matters: this is not a meme account. This is the actual 650-year-old guild of arrow-makers stating on the record: no goose, no arrow. Honk's employment history, confirmed by the employer.
VERIFY → fletchers.org.uk"What praise soever is given to shooting, the goose may challenge the best part of it."
Why it matters: the most famous archery book ever written says — in 1545, in plain English — that the goose deserves the credit for shooting itself. We didn't invent the claim. We inherited it.
